HOW GOOD PEOPLE MAKE TOUGH CHOICES

by | Read by Rushworth Kidder

Personal Growth • 1.5 hrs. • Abridged • © 1995

Kidder's view of how ethical people make the right decisions is thought-provoking and well considered. Ethical dilemmas are expressed in terms of paradigms: truth vs. loyalty, justice vs. mercy, long-term vs. short-term and the individual vs.the community. In these situations, one is forced to make bold, right choices; both choices are ethical, but one must be chosen above the other. Kidder presents his observations in a compelling narrative voice, which gives the listener the feeling of having a discussion with a valued friend. The listener is encouraged to consider these points within a personal context and will almost certainly give more thought to the process of ethical decision-making after hearing this.
